Pints going up down under
industry — By DJ Spiess on July 31, 2007 at 5:09 pmAccording to Australia’s hotel industry, beer prices will rise tomorrow. The rise in prices is due to a higher excise tax. The Australian Hotels Association criticizes the system which will allow for an automatic tax increase twice a year. The new taxes will be passed on to consumers in hotels and bars.
